The AP Biology exam for 2025 will be administered on Wednesday, May 7, 2025. Mark your calendars! This date is crucial for all students planning to take the exam. Understanding the exam date allows for sufficient preparation time.

Understanding the AP Exam Schedule

The College Board sets the dates for all Advanced Placement exams. These dates are usually announced well in advance, allowing students and teachers ample time for planning. The schedule typically includes both the date and the time of the exam, which helps students organize their study schedules and avoid scheduling conflicts.

Section Timing: Prepare Accordingly

While the exact time of the exam may vary slightly depending on your specific testing location, the AP Biology exam consistently follows a similar structure. It's divided into two sections:

  • Section I: Multiple Choice: This section typically consists of around 60 multiple-choice questions.
  • Section II: Free Response: This section contains a mix of short-answer questions and long essay questions requiring more detailed answers.

Knowing the timing of each section allows you to better manage your time during the exam.

Preparing for the AP Biology Exam

Preparation is key to success on the AP Biology exam. A well-structured study plan is essential to effectively cover all the topics included in the course curriculum.

Key Study Strategies:

  • Review the Course Material: Thoroughly review your class notes, textbooks, and any supplementary materials provided by your teacher.
  • Practice Exams: Taking practice exams is crucial for familiarizing yourself with the exam format and identifying areas where you need more focused study. Many resources are available online, including past AP Biology exams released by the College Board.
  • Focus on Key Concepts: The AP Biology exam tests your understanding of core biological principles. Prioritize mastering fundamental concepts like cell biology, genetics, evolution, and ecology.
  • Seek Help When Needed: Don't hesitate to ask your teacher, classmates, or a tutor for help if you encounter difficulties with specific topics.

Remember, consistent effort and a well-structured study plan are your best allies in preparing for the AP Biology exam.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: Where can I find more information about the AP Biology exam?

A: The official source for all information related to AP exams is the College Board website. You can find detailed information about the exam format, scoring, and registration on their site.

Q: What materials are allowed during the exam?

A: Generally, only pencils and an approved calculator are allowed. Check the College Board website for the most up-to-date information on permitted materials. The specific details can vary slightly from year to year.

Q: What is the scoring system for the AP Biology Exam?

A: The exam is scored out of 5 points, with 5 being the highest possible score. Consult the College Board website for details on how the scores are calculated and what they mean in terms of college credit.

Q: When should I start studying for the AP Biology exam?

A: It’s beneficial to begin reviewing material well in advance. Starting your study plan in the fall semester allows for a steady pace of review and less pressure closer to exam day. Consistency is key!
